Tracey’s Review 

‘Dire’ is the first book in a new series by Alyssa Rose Ivy. It is being marketed as New Adult paranormal romance, but, in all honesty, it reads more like a Young Adult novel with more graphic sex written in. I had a hard time keeping up with the storyline in Dire, feeling like it was sort of all over the place. The book started off promisingly enough, with the relationship between Mary Anne and Gage being introduced as the main plotline. Once Hunter and his ‘family’ entered the scene, though, and especially with the introduction of Vanessa, the book pretty much fell apart for me. It just seemed forced and unrealistic, even by paranormal standards. The characters were a bit one-dimensional, and there was just too much going on for the story to mesh. Since this is the first in a new series, I would hazard a guess that ‘Dire’ serves as the set-up for the books that will come after, and really hope that Alyssa is able to tighten up subsequent entries in this series. I have enjoyed reading her books in the past, and am interested to see what she does with this series in the future.

Michel’s Review

Cambria Hebert has added another fantastic book to the new adult romantic suspense Take It Off series.  Each book in this series can be read as a stand alone book and does not have to be read in order.  Each book features a different couple, different circumstances, suspenseful plots, and red hot romance.  The Take It Off series is one of my favorite series.  I am always one clicking Cambria’s books the moment they go live.  Cambria always delivers a fantastic book.

We met the main characters from Trashy in the previous book Tease (book 2 in Take It Off Series).  They were such strong secondary characters.  They demanded their own book.  Now eight books later, Roxie and Adam have their story told.

Roxie is the star stripper in Adam’s club.  He has been fascinated with Roxie since she began to work for him a few years earlier.  Unfortunately he was always in a relationship or married .  He has a rule, never date his dancers, never mix business with pleasure, and he never cheats.  He runs a clean business and keeps his girls safe.  He shows them the respect they deserve.  He is a fair and giving boss.  He wants to give Roxie more but circumstances never allowed him to act upon it.  When an incident happens and Roxie is attacked in her apartment ( Tease-book 2) it comes to light that Roxie had been living in an abusive relationship.  Her ex is a dangerous man and has hurt her before.  This incident makes Adam realize that he has to take some steps forward and make Roxie his.  He proceeds forward with a divorce from his fourth wife, plans to open a new club, and promote Roxie to manager so she no longer has to dance.  He is going to make her his no matter what.

Roxie may seem wordly because she is a stripper.  That is the exact opposite of the woman she really is.  She has only been with one man and that relationship proved to be life threatening.  It took her years to free herself from the abusive relationship.  She is finally free and living with her friend and fellow worker Harlow.  After she is attacked in their apartment, it makes her realize that she will always have to look over her shoulder.  Her ex has made it clear that he is not finished with her.  Adam wants to protect her.  Adam wants to love her.  Adam wants her to have a better life.  She wants the same things.  She is fearful that her past is going to ruin her future.  She is clearly right.

Adam and Roxie will face life threatening danger.  Together they will stay strong.  Hopefully they will be able to put the past where it belongs and move forward in life together.

I loved Trashy.  It had a strong message about domestic abuse.  Domestic abuse can begin a young age, when love looks pure and beautiful.  As teenagers they don’t often recognize it as abuse.  They are more in tune with their personal insecurities and ideas of perfect love.  To a teen the control can look like unconditional love.  Many women get into abusive relationships this way.  When they finally want to get out it’s not easy.  They’ve never experienced what a mature,strong, united, and giving relationship is.  They’ve lost their own self worth.  Roxie was that girl.  She was strong enough to recognize the destruction in her life.  She was smart enough to get out.  She was brave enough to let Adam love her.  She was strong enough to become the woman she was meant to be.

I highly recommend Trashy.  Although the subject matter is heavy, Cambria wrote an entertaining story filled with passion, romance, compassion, and bravery.

Tracey’s Review

Derek Bast is a rock god. The former lead singer of Generic Obsession, he’s set to make some new music as part of Unholy Union. Until the review. THAT review. The one written by Bess Halprin, Derek’s former friend and neighbor. But this isn’t the same Bess that used to listen to his music from her bedroom window. No, this is another Bess altogether, one that is all grown up, ready to let the world know just what she thinks of Derek Bast.

 

I really enjoyed COVER ME. I’m always a fan of books with rocker boys, and of best friends to more, too. Derek is one hot-as-heck guy, but what I really liked most about him was how quickly he realized that he wanted to be with Bess, and the lengths that he was willing to go to to show her what she meant to him. Bess is awesome. She’s feisty, smart, and is not about to fall at Derek’s feet now that he’s famous. Because she’s been down that road once before, dreaming of Derek as more than just the boy next door, and giving him her trust and her heart. But he did something to betray that trust, and she is absolutely dead set against allowing him to break her heart again. Now she’s kicking ass and taking names, a successful woman that will not be swayed by sweet talk and hot passion.

 

Carrie Elliot has done a fantastic job of crafting a relationship between Derek and Bess that is sassy, provocative, and hot, while still showing the sweetness of a longtime familiarity. The fact that they’re able to go back and address past hurts and their current attraction really adds to the story, and it’s easy to see why Derek and Bess fall so easily back into their old relationship. I did feel at times like Bess’ insistence that Derek figure out himself what he’d done to hurt her was going overboard, but the way that he figured it out really was important to the story moving forward, and made the follow-up much more sincere. And, in case you were wondering, there are plenty of super-hot and sexy scenes here. I mean, fan yourself hot. Hot flash hot. Phew.

 

I always feel lucky when I get a gem like COVER ME, one that enchants me beyond my expectations, and leaves me eager to read more by the author. I highly recommend this book, and look forward to reading more from Carrie Elliot.
